Cooking Surface Dimensions

Size matters when you’re selecting a Pro Series flat-top grill. You’ll find cooking surfaces typically ranging from 23 to 25 inches in width, with depths around 16 inches. This dimension combination gives you substantial cooking area for multiple items simultaneously, making it perfect for larger gatherings or family meals.

The surface dimensions directly impact your cooking efficiency and versatility. A larger griddle lets you prepare diverse foods without crowding, ensuring even heat distribution across your cooking zone. Sidewalls prove invaluable too—they contain food and grease while adding functional space to your cooking surface.

Before purchasing, verify that your griddle’s dimensions align with your grill’s specifications. Proper compatibility optimizes heat distribution and cooking performance, ultimately enhancing your outdoor culinary experience.

Heat Distribution Design

Three key design elements work together to guarantee even cooking across your Pro Series flat-top griddle: the underlying structure, airflow management, and surface features. First, you’ll want an X-shaped back design or wavy hollow underside that enhances airflow and maintains ideal temperatures. Second, raised baffles or sidewalls contain food and grease while minimizing flare-ups and temperature fluctuations. Third, ventilation holes or hollow side panels improve heating efficiency and cooking performance.

These design features prevent hot spots that lead to unevenly cooked food. Polished edges and non-stick surfaces amplify your cooking results while simplifying cleanup afterward.
